Whether managing a resort fleet, campground vehicles, university transportation carts, industrial utility vehicles, or a golf course operation, battery performance has a direct impact on uptime, maintenance costs, and customer satisfaction. While upfront battery cost often receives the most attention, experienced fleet managers know that long-term reliability and operational efficiency ultimately have a much larger impact on the bottom line.
When evaluating a battery system for a commercial fleet, there are several key factors worth considering.
A battery that performs consistently day after day is often more valuable than one that simply offers impressive specifications on paper.
Fleet vehicles are expected to operate on schedule, whether transporting guests, moving maintenance crews, or supporting daily operations. Unexpected downtime can disrupt workflows and create costly service interruptions.
Fleet managers should look for battery systems designed for daily commercial use, with proven reliability, quality components, and built-in protections that help prevent avoidable failures.
Many battery systems perform well at the beginning of a shift but gradually lose power as they discharge.
For fleet operations, consistency matters.
Drivers should experience the same acceleration, climbing ability, and overall performance during the last hour of operation as they do during the first. Batteries that maintain stable voltage under load can help ensure vehicles remain productive throughout the workday.
Maintenance time adds up quickly across an entire fleet.
Traditional battery systems often require:
- Watering
- Terminal cleaning
- Corrosion inspections
- Equalization procedures
- Battery replacement scheduling
When multiplied across dozens or even hundreds of vehicles, these maintenance tasks consume significant labor hours.
Modern lithium battery systems can dramatically reduce routine maintenance requirements, allowing technicians to focus on higher-value service work.
Fleet vehicles only generate value when they're operating.
Charging efficiency plays a major role in vehicle availability. Faster charging and improved energy efficiency can reduce downtime and help keep vehicles in service longer throughout the day.
This becomes particularly important for fleets with multiple shifts or seasonal periods of heavy demand.
Visibility into fleet health can help prevent unexpected problems before they occur.
Many modern battery systems offer monitoring capabilities that allow operators to track:
- State of charge
- Battery health [Available tracking in the Allied Lithium App!]
- Temperature
- Charging status
- System alerts
Access to this information helps maintenance teams proactively identify issues and schedule service before a vehicle becomes unavailable.
Commercial fleets often operate in demanding environments with varying weather conditions, multiple drivers, and continuous use.
Battery systems should include robust safety protections designed to manage:
- Overcharging
- Over-discharging
- Short circuits
- Temperature extremes
- Cell balancing
A sophisticated Battery Management System (BMS) serves as an important layer of protection for both the vehicle and the operator.
The lowest purchase price is not always the lowest operating cost.
Fleet managers should evaluate:
- Expected service life
- Maintenance expenses
- Labor requirements
- Replacement frequency
- Energy efficiency
- Downtime costs
A battery system that lasts longer and requires less maintenance may deliver significant savings over its lifetime, even if the initial investment is higher.
As operations grow, standardization becomes increasingly valuable.
Battery systems that can be deployed across multiple vehicle types simplify training, maintenance procedures, inventory management, and service planning.
Fleet managers often benefit from solutions that can support a wide range of applications while maintaining consistent performance standards.
Commercial operators depend on responsive technical support when questions arise.
When evaluating battery suppliers, fleet managers should consider:
- Warranty coverage
- Technical support availability
- Dealer network strength
- Replacement part availability
- Product training resources
A strong support system can make a significant difference throughout the life of the fleet.
